Acorn-mania hits Dorset as English oak trees prepare for their annual acorn extravaganza! 🌳🌰 September in the UK brings a delightful sight of Quercus robur, also known as the pedunculate oak or English oak, showcasing its ripening acorns. This vibrant print by Colin Varndell captures the essence of autumn magic in Dorset. In this snapshot, a group of three majestic oaks proudly display their luscious green foliage and bountiful harvest. It's like they're saying, 'Hey humans, check out our tree-tastic treasures!' 🍃✨ These acorns are not just any seeds; they hold the potential to become mighty oak trees themselves! Imagine the adventures that lie ahead for these little wonders. Will they grow tall and strong? Will squirrels stash them away for winter feasts? Only time will tell! Nature truly knows how to paint with colors - from the earthy browns of mature acorns to the vibrant greens adorning each branch. This picture is a reminder that even in small groups or individually, every seed has its own story waiting to unfold. So let's raise an imaginary toast (or maybe some squirrel-approved snacks) to these incredible English oaks and their promising future. Cheers to nature's endless cycle of growth and renewal!
